Referrals and Admissions
ACCEL has a rolling admissions policy so a school district, educational consultant, parent or other referring agency may refer a student at any time.
ACCEL considers students for whom the IEP team agrees a private day school is deemed appropriate and who will benefit from the intensive educational, behavioral, vocational, and related services provided. Available space is also a factor in admitting students.
Admission to ACCEL is facilitated by a thorough exchange of information about the prospective student. The ACCEL team reviews the student’s history, Individual Education Plan school district, parents/guardians, and the prospective students. ACCEL's team reviews the special education records and assessments (IEP and psychological reports) and medical records.

- ACCEL requests parents/guardians visit the school and tour the campus prior to being admitted. At this time important considerations and information are exchanged. Usually a member of the behavior team or other administrator observes the student in his/her current setting.
- Following the visits, observations, and review of records, a decision is made by ACCEL's team and is communicated with the referring school district or individual.
- ACCEL admits students of any race, color, and religious affiliation, national or ethnic origin. ACCEL does not discriminate against students who qualify under the criteria of the school, or in the delivery of education, behavioral, or related services.
